使用矩阵轮廓的周期性机电误差否决系统

Cyclical Electromechanical Error Denial System Using Matrix Profile

We propose that the Matrix Profile data structure, conventionally applied to large scale time-series data mining, is applicable to the analysis and suppression of cyclical error in electromechanical systems, paving the way for an intelligent family of adaptable control systems which respond to environmental error at a computational cost low enough to be practical in embedded applications. We construct and evaluate the efficacy of a control algorithm utilizing the Matrix Profile, which we call Cyclical Electromechanical Error Denial System (CEEDS).
